Game Development Internship: Landing Your First Gaming Job

Table of Contents
Game Development Internship: Landing Your First Gaming Job

So, you're dreaming of crafting worlds, coding compelling characters, and contributing to the next big hit in the gaming industry? Landing that first game development job can feel like navigating a complex level, full of challenges and hidden obstacles. But don't worry, this guide is here to help you level up your skills and unlock the secrets to securing a game development internship.

Breaking into the game industry often feels like an impossible task. It's competitive. You see all these incredible portfolios online, and you wonder how your own experience stacks up. The sheer volume of information available can be overwhelming, making it difficult to know where to focus your energy and how to best showcase your passion and abilities. And let's not forget the nagging fear that you might not be "good enough."

This article is your guide to navigating the exciting journey of landing a game development internship. We'll cover everything from building a killer portfolio to networking with industry professionals, and mastering the skills that game companies are actively seeking. Our goal is to provide you with actionable steps and insights to make your dream of a game development career a reality.

In this guide, we'll explore the key steps to take, including understanding what companies look for in interns, how to tailor your application, and how to ace the interview. We'll discuss the importance of building a strong portfolio, networking with industry professionals, and continuously learning and improving your skills. Ultimately, this is your roadmap to getting your foot in the door and launching a successful game development career. Keywords: Game Development, Internship, Portfolio, Networking, Skills, Interview, Career, Industry.

Crafting the Perfect Portfolio for Game Development Internships

Crafting the Perfect Portfolio for Game Development Internships

The main purpose of your portfolio is to show a potential employer what you are capable of creating. It should be tailored to the specific role you are applying for. Are you applying for a programming internship? Then your portfolio should highlight your coding skills. Are you applying for an art internship? Then your portfolio should showcase your artistic abilities.

My first real attempt at a game development portfolio was… well, let’s just say it wasn’t pretty. I threw everything I had ever touched into one giant document, hoping that sheer volume would impress. It didn’t. I got no responses. A mentor later told me that it was unfocused and didn’t demonstrate any particular skills well. I learned a valuable lesson: quality over quantity. It’s far better to have a few polished pieces that showcase your specific talents than a mountain of mediocre work. Your portfolio is your first impression. Make it count.

Think of your portfolio as your personal highlight reel. It's your chance to show off the best of what you've created and prove that you have the skills and passion to contribute to a game development team. Include projects that demonstrate your proficiency in relevant software and tools, whether that's Unity, Unreal Engine, or specific art programs. Always remember to tailor your portfolio to the specific type of internship you are pursuing. If you're applying for a programming role, emphasize your coding skills and game mechanics implementation. If you're an artist, showcase your character designs, environment art, or animation work. A well-crafted portfolio is your ticket to landing that coveted internship.

What Skills Do Game Development Internships Look For?

What Skills Do Game Development Internships Look For?

Game development internships aren’t just about being a gamer.They require a specific skillset that combines technical knowledge, creative abilities, and collaborative spirit. Employers look for candidates who can demonstrate proficiency in areas like programming (C++, C#, Python), art (3D modeling, texturing, animation), game design (level design, mechanics), and even project management.

When thinking about skills, it's easy to get overwhelmed. You don't need to be a master of everything, but having a solid foundation in a few key areas is crucial. For example, understanding the basics of game engines like Unity or Unreal Engine is essential, regardless of whether you're an artist, programmer, or designer. Similarly, having a grasp of version control systems like Git can make you a more valuable asset to any team. Focus on building a strong foundation, and then gradually expand your skillset as you gain more experience.

Beyond technical skills, "soft skills" are equally important. Game development is a collaborative process, so being able to communicate effectively, work well in a team, and accept feedback are crucial for success. Employers want interns who are not only talented but also adaptable, eager to learn, and able to contribute positively to the team dynamic. Consider how you can showcase these skills in your application and during the interview process. Talk about your experience working on team projects, highlight your problem-solving abilities, and demonstrate your willingness to learn and grow. Skills development is an ongoing journey, not a destination, and the more you invest in yourself, the more valuable you'll be to potential employers. Game development is a team effort.

The History and Myth of Game Development Internships

The History and Myth of Game Development Internships

The idea of game development internships is relatively recent. In the early days of the industry, many developers learned on the job, often through trial and error. But as game development became more complex and specialized, the need for formal training and structured learning experiences grew.

There's a common myth that you need to be a "gaming prodigy" or have years of experience to land an internship. While exceptional talent and experience are always valued, many companies are looking for individuals with potential and a strong desire to learn. They understand that interns are there to gain experience and develop their skills, and they're willing to invest in training and mentorship to help them succeed.

One of the biggest myths is that internships are just about fetching coffee and doing menial tasks. While some administrative work may be involved, a good internship will provide you with real-world experience working on meaningful projects. You'll have the opportunity to contribute to the development process, learn from experienced professionals, and gain valuable insights into the inner workings of the game industry. Don't be afraid to ask questions, take initiative, and make the most of every learning opportunity. Your internship can be a stepping stone to a full-time career in game development, so treat it as a chance to prove yourself and build your professional network. Game development is serious business.

The Hidden Secrets of Landing a Game Development Internship

The Hidden Secrets of Landing a Game Development Internship

There's no magic formula to landing a game development internship, but there are certain strategies that can significantly increase your chances of success. One of the most important secrets is networking. Attend industry events, connect with developers online, and build relationships with people who can offer guidance and support.

One "secret" that isn't really a secret is persistence. The job search process can be tough, and you're likely to face rejection along the way. Don't let that discourage you. Every rejection is a learning opportunity. Analyze your application, identify areas for improvement, and keep trying. The game development industry is filled with passionate and dedicated individuals, and those who demonstrate perseverance and a strong work ethic are more likely to succeed.

Another hidden advantage is specializing in a niche area. Instead of trying to be a jack-of-all-trades, focus on developing expertise in a specific area, such as AI programming, character animation, or level design. This will make you a more attractive candidate for companies that are looking for specialists in those areas. Finally, don't underestimate the power of a well-crafted cover letter. This is your chance to tell your story, showcase your passion for game development, and explain why you're the perfect fit for the internship. Take the time to personalize your cover letter for each application, and make sure it highlights your most relevant skills and experiences. Networking in the gaming world is useful.

Recommendations for Securing Your Game Development Internship

Recommendations for Securing Your Game Development Internship

So, where do you begin? Start by researching game development companies that offer internships. Look for companies that align with your interests and values, and that have a reputation for providing quality learning experiences. Once you've identified a few target companies, visit their websites and explore their internship programs.

It's also important to prepare for the interview process. Practice answering common interview questions, and be ready to discuss your skills, experience, and passion for game development. Research the company and the interviewers, and be prepared to ask thoughtful questions about the role and the company culture. Finally, remember to follow up after the interview with a thank-you note. This shows your appreciation for their time and reinforces your interest in the internship.

When it comes to building your skills, consider taking online courses, attending workshops, or participating in game jams. These activities can help you learn new techniques, gain experience working on real-world projects, and build your portfolio. Networking is also crucial. Attend industry events, connect with developers on social media, and participate in online forums. Building relationships with people in the industry can open doors to internships and other opportunities. Finally, remember to stay persistent and don't give up on your dream. The game development industry is competitive, but with hard work, dedication, and the right approach, you can land that coveted internship and launch your career. Follow all the latest advice.

Game Development Software and Tools to Master

Game Development Software and Tools to Master

You have to know what you are doing, you have to know the tools of the trade. Game development is highly dependent on software and tools. A strong understanding of these will enhance your work, and make your skills more marketable for any game development internship you will pursue. A game developer should master specific tools. Let’s break down a few essential ones you should start learning today!

Game engines are the backbone of modern game development. Unity and Unreal Engine are the two most popular choices, each offering a range of features and tools for creating games across various platforms. If you're interested in 2D game development, consider learning Godot Engine, which is open-source and easy to use. Beyond game engines, you'll also need to familiarize yourself with art and animation software such as Adobe Photoshop, Blender, and Maya. These tools are essential for creating characters, environments, and animations. For programming, you'll need a good Integrated Development Environment (IDE) such as Visual Studio or Jet Brains Rider. Familiarize yourself with version control systems like Git, which are essential for collaborating with other developers. Lastly, consider learning scripting languages like Python, which are often used for automating tasks and creating tools. The software and tools you need will depend on what role you are pursuing.

Tips for Acing the Game Development Internship Interview

Tips for Acing the Game Development Internship Interview

The interview is your chance to shine and demonstrate why you're the perfect fit for the internship. Be prepared to talk about your skills, experience, and passion for game development. Research the company and the interviewers, and be ready to ask thoughtful questions about the role and the company culture.

One important tip is to showcase your personality. Let your enthusiasm for game development shine through, and be authentic in your responses. Don't be afraid to talk about your favorite games, your personal projects, and your career aspirations. The interviewers want to get to know you as a person, not just as a list of skills and experiences.

Another valuable tip is to be prepared to discuss your portfolio. Walk the interviewers through your projects, explain the challenges you faced, and highlight the skills you used to overcome them. Be ready to answer questions about your design choices, your coding techniques, and your artistic style. The interviewers want to see that you have a deep understanding of your craft and that you're able to articulate your ideas effectively. Finally, remember to be confident, but not arrogant. Demonstrate your skills and experience, but also acknowledge that you're eager to learn and grow. Show the interviewers that you're a team player and that you're willing to go the extra mile to contribute to the success of the company. Show you are a valuable asset to the organization.

Understanding the Different Roles in Game Development

Game development is a multidisciplinary field, involving a wide range of specialized roles. Understanding these roles can help you identify the areas that align with your interests and skills. It also allows you to be more precise in your job search. One of the key roles is programming, which involves writing the code that brings the game to life. Programmers are responsible for implementing game mechanics, AI, and networking features.

Game design is another crucial role, responsible for creating the overall vision and gameplay experience. Game designers define the rules, mechanics, and level design. They are also responsible for balancing the game and ensuring that it is fun and engaging.

Art is another important aspect of game development, encompassing everything from character design and environment art to animation and visual effects. Artists are responsible for creating the visual assets that make the game visually appealing and immersive. Audio is often overlooked, but it plays a crucial role in creating the atmosphere and enhancing the gameplay experience. Audio designers create sound effects, music, and voiceovers that bring the game to life. Project management is another key role, responsible for overseeing the entire development process and ensuring that the game is completed on time and within budget. If you want to specialize, figure out which role is perfect for you. This will help in your job search.

Fun Facts About Game Development Internships

Fun Facts About Game Development Internships

Did you know that some game companies have unique and quirky interview processes? Some companies might ask you to play a game during the interview or even participate in a game jam. These activities are designed to assess your skills, creativity, and problem-solving abilities in a fun and engaging way.

Another fun fact is that many successful game developers started their careers as interns. Internships are a great way to gain experience, build your network, and get your foot in the door of the game industry. Many interns are offered full-time positions after their internships, making it a direct path to a rewarding career.

One surprising fact is that game development is not all fun and games. It's a demanding and challenging industry that requires hard work, dedication, and a strong work ethic. Long hours and tight deadlines are common, but the rewards can be great for those who are passionate about creating amazing gaming experiences. Another interesting tidbit is that the game industry is constantly evolving. New technologies and trends emerge all the time, so it's important to stay up-to-date and continuously learn new skills. Embrace lifelong learning to take you further. So continue to learn to take you to the next level!

How to Maximize Your Game Development Internship Experience

How to Maximize Your Game Development Internship Experience

Getting an internship is just the first step. To truly maximize the experience, you need to be proactive, engaged, and eager to learn. Start by setting clear goals for your internship. What do you want to achieve? What skills do you want to develop? Having clear goals will help you focus your efforts and make the most of your time.

One important tip is to take initiative. Don't wait to be told what to do. Look for opportunities to contribute and take on new challenges. Volunteer to help with projects, offer your ideas, and demonstrate your willingness to go the extra mile. Another valuable tip is to seek feedback from your mentors and colleagues. Ask for constructive criticism on your work, and use it to improve your skills. Be open to feedback and view it as an opportunity to learn and grow. Make sure to have goals that you want to achieve!

Networking is also crucial during your internship. Attend company events, meet with other interns, and connect with experienced developers. Build relationships with people who can offer guidance and support. Your network can be a valuable asset as you progress in your career. Finally, remember to document your accomplishments. Keep track of the projects you worked on, the skills you developed, and the contributions you made. This documentation will be invaluable when you're applying for full-time positions and building your portfolio. Document your accomplishments to make it easier to track your growth.

What If You Don't Get the Game Development Internship?

What If You Don't Get the Game Development Internship?

Rejection is a part of life, and it's especially common in the competitive game industry. If you don't get the internship you were hoping for, don't be discouraged. View it as an opportunity to learn and grow. Ask for feedback on your application and interview performance, and use it to improve your skills and approach.

One important tip is to stay active and keep building your portfolio. Work on personal projects, participate in game jams, and continue learning new skills. The more you improve your skills and build your portfolio, the better your chances of landing an internship in the future.

Another valuable tip is to explore alternative paths to game development. Consider volunteering on indie game projects, contributing to open-source game engines, or even creating your own games. These experiences can be just as valuable as an internship, and they can demonstrate your passion and skills to potential employers. Finally, remember to stay persistent and don't give up on your dream. The game development industry is filled with passionate and dedicated individuals, and those who persevere are more likely to succeed. Do not give up on your dreams!

Listicle: Top 5 Things to Do Before Applying for a Game Development Internship

Listicle: Top 5 Things to Do Before Applying for a Game Development Internship

1. Build a Stellar Portfolio: Your portfolio is your calling card. It should showcase your best work and demonstrate your skills in relevant areas such as programming, art, or design.

    1. Master Essential Software and Tools: Familiarize yourself with industry-standard software such as Unity, Unreal Engine, Adobe Photoshop, and Blender.

    2. Network with Industry Professionals: Attend industry events, connect with developers online, and build relationships with people who can offer guidance and support.

    3. Craft a Compelling Cover Letter: Your cover letter is your chance to tell your story and explain why you're the perfect fit for the internship.

    4. Practice Your Interview Skills: Prepare for common interview questions, research the company, and be ready to ask thoughtful questions. Having a killer portfolio is a huge help!

      Putting together a great portfolio is a huge help in this process, take it from me, if you put your heart and effort into creating something great, it will show, and employers will be looking at the effort that you put into it. This will set you apart and make you look better than other applicants.

      Question and Answer About Game Development Internship: Landing Your First Gaming Job

      Question and Answer About Game Development Internship: Landing Your First Gaming Job

      Q: What are the key skills I need to land a game development internship?

      A: Programming skills (C++, C#, Python), experience with game engines (Unity, Unreal Engine), art skills (3D modeling, animation), and game design knowledge.

      Q: How important is a portfolio for a game development internship?

      A: Extremely important. Your portfolio is your calling card and demonstrates your skills and abilities to potential employers.

      Q: How can I network with industry professionals?

      A: Attend industry events, connect with developers on social media, and participate in online forums and communities.

      Q: What should I do if I don't get the internship I applied for?

      A: Don't be discouraged. Ask for feedback, keep building your skills and portfolio, and explore alternative paths to game development.

      Conclusion of Game Development Internship: Landing Your First Gaming Job

      Conclusion of Game Development Internship: Landing Your First Gaming Job

      Landing a game development internship takes effort, dedication, and a strategic approach. By building a strong portfolio, mastering essential skills, networking with industry professionals, and preparing for the interview process, you can increase your chances of success. Remember to stay persistent, learn from your experiences, and never give up on your dream of a career in the exciting world of game development. Game development internships are your stepping stone to your dream job! Keep going, and follow all the advice to get you there!

Post a Comment